🎯 Acts as an antiseptic and disinfectant that influences the urinary tract and skin.
📖 Boericke writes:
Used as an antiseptic disinfectant, since it arrests fermentation and putrefaction.
Pain in region of ureters, with frequent urging to urinate. Coldness (Heloderm). Diabetes, tongue dry, red, and cracked. Cold saliva.
